In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ding TS20 1EX,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 56%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Scott Drive was 123.3 per 1,000 residents, which is 10.5% lower than the Norton Central average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Scott Drive has the 25th highest crime rate of 51 local areas in Norton Central and the 206th highest crime rate of 645 local areas in Stockton-on-Tees .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 56.7 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 9.7%.
